Skip to content

Instantly share code, notes, and snippets.

@emersonford
Created November 20, 2020 22:33
Show Gist options
  • Star 0 You must be signed in to star a gist
  • Fork 0 You must be signed in to fork a gist
  • Save emersonford/351ffbbe8ef4ff0b83381d02da461113 to your computer and use it in GitHub Desktop.
Save emersonford/351ffbbe8ef4ff0b83381d02da461113 to your computer and use it in GitHub Desktop.
TASK [etcd : Configure | Wait for etcd cluster to be healthy] **********************************************************************************************************
fatal: [foobar1.org]: FAILED! => {"attempts": 4, "changed": false, "cmd": "set -o pipefail && /usr/local/bin/etcdctl endpoint --cluster status && /usr/local/bin/etcdctl endpoint --cluster health 2>&1 | grep -v 'Error: unhealthy cluster' >/dev/null", "delta": "0:00:05.026996", "end": "2020-11-19 15:13:35.094710", "msg": "non-zero return code", "rc": 1, "start": "2020-11-19 15:13:30.067714", "stderr": "{\"level\":\"warn\",\"ts\":\"2020-11-19T15:13:35.093-0600\",\"caller\":\"clientv3/retry_interceptor.go:61\",\"msg\":\"retrying of unary invoker failed\",\"target\":\"endpoint://client-dae834aa-7d04-4b91-aab1-b95ce781dd3c/XXX.XXX.XXX.177:2379\",\"attempt\":0,\"error\":\"rpc error: code = DeadlineExceeded desc = latest connection error: connection error: desc = \\\"transport: Error while dialing dial tcp XXX.XXX.XXX.177:2379: connect: connection refused\\\"\"}\nError: failed to fetch endpoints from etcd cluster member list: context deadline exceeded", "stderr_lines": ["{\"level\":\"warn\",\"ts\":\"2020-11-19T15:13:35.093-0600\",\"caller\":\"clientv3/retry_interceptor.go:61\",\"msg\":\"retrying of unary invoker failed\",\"target\":\"endpoint://client-dae834aa-7d04-4b91-aab1-b95ce781dd3c/XXX.XXX.XXX.177:2379\",\"attempt\":0,\"error\":\"rpc error: code = DeadlineExceeded desc = latest connection error: connection error: desc = \\\"transport: Error while dialing dial tcp XXX.XXX.XXX.177:2379: connect: connection refused\\\"\"}", "Error: failed to fetch endpoints from etcd cluster member list: context deadline exceeded"], "stdout": "", "stdout_lines": []}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ment